Finance Manager - NGO Sector
Industry: NGO
HR World Limited, on behalf of our client, is seeking to recruit a dynamic and experienced Finance Manager. This pivotal role is responsible for ensuring effective financial management, statutory compliance, strong internal controls, and strategic financial oversight of the organization.
Key Responsibilities:
- Facilitate the annual budgeting process and monitor monthly budget utilization across programs.
- Review monthly donor financial reports prepared by the Programme Accountant, analyze variances, and provide financial guidance.
- Conduct regular reviews of trial balance transactions in the MIS to ensure accuracy and timely correction of errors.
- Ensure full compliance with statutory and regulatory financial requirements in Tanzania.
- Ensure adherence to finance policies, procedures, and internal control systems.
- Support identification and management of financial and compliance risks in liaison with relevant staff.
- Safeguard organizational assets (cash, inventory, and fixed assets) through effective internal controls.
- Conduct regular internal control checks on cash flow and liquidity management.
- Facilitate external audit processes and ensure timely provision of audit documentation.
- Ensure program budgets and financial plans are updated to reflect progress, changes, and forecasts.
- Prepare, review, and submit timely management and donor financial reports.
- Supervise the Programme Accountant and review financial reports and proposal budgets before submission to senior management.
- Ensure compliance with all statutory financial obligations, including taxes and regulatory filings.
- Ensure timely settlement of creditors, suppliers, and in-kind product accounts.
- Approve and authorize project and administrative purchase orders and payments in line with donor budgets and organizational policies.
- Act as a bank and pay bill account signatory as per approved mandates.
- Oversee fixed asset management, including asset registers, verification, and depreciation.
- Review and approve monthly bank and pay bill reconciliations within agreed timelines.
- Manage accounts payable and accounts receivable.
- Facilitate preparation of proposal budgets for new projects in collaboration with relevant departments.
- Oversee preparation and revision of donor project budgets.
Qualifications and Experience:
- Master’s degree in Commerce, Accounting, Finance, Business Administration, Strategic Management, or a related field.
- Professional qualification such as CPA (T).
- Active membership with the Institute of Certified Public Accountants of Tanzania (ICPA(T)).
- Minimum of 5 years’ experience in a similar finance management role.
- Proven experience in financial management, grants management, and auditing.
- Strong working knowledge of computerized accounting systems and financial applications.
